**Provenance: Moorgate Retention Sweeper**

The Moorgate sweeper deletes expired customer artifacts on a nightly schedule, so its build provenance matters more than most services: a tampered binary could over-delete or silently retain data past policy. Each release is built in the sealed Clockhouse pipeline, with dependencies pinned by hash and the attestation signed before promotion. Reviewers should confirm the deletion-policy manifest embedded in the binary matches the approved version. The attestation references the trace token below.

session token of kagup-hahaf = htk3_2b8

# Artifact Signing — Spanlight Tracing Stack

All Spanlight collector and agent builds must be signed before promotion. The release manager verifies signatures on the trace-propagation sidecar images prior to rollout, since unsigned agents will be refused by the mesh. Rotation happens quarterly; stale keys are revoked immediately. Verification and re-signing both use the current release key, given below.

rollout seal: bky6_qeu2kf

# Hot-reload notes (Fenwick Dispatch config)
# The daemon watches this file and reloads on write. No restart needed.
# Exceptions: pool size and TLS settings require a full restart.
# Support: if a customer reports stale settings, check the reload log
# under /var/log/fenwick/reload.log before escalating to platform.
# Reload fires within 5 seconds of save; duplicate saves are debounced.
# Do not hand-edit on prod boxes outside a change window.
# The reloader also re-parses the primary datastore target, given on the next line.

database URL for bahop-yagep: mssql://sildor_svc:35ha7jz@db-fb6d.nelvrodyn.example:5432/casath

As you review the Orlenth split, keep in mind the user module is being extracted from the monolith in three phases: read paths first, then writes, then auth. Phase one is behind the user_svc_reads flag; both code paths must stay behaviorally identical, so flag any divergence in validation or error shapes. Shared DTOs now live in the contracts package — reject any PR that reaches into monolith internals directly. Extraction artifacts are signed before promotion, and the current release key is as follows.

rollout seal: bky3_7wZ